lomomike and other gurus, i need help on P0746. lexus RX350 2006 model. symptoms- erratic shifting, delayed shifts. |
Re: Club-Lexus by 1Emmy: 11:25pm On Feb 23, 2015 |
Please my good people of Nairaland. I bought RX350 recently but the problem is that the power boot is not opening. Is not opening . The boot does not open unless you open it from inside. The controller was removed. Who can help me and fix this properly. |
Re: Club-Lexus by Nobody: 9:13am On Feb 24, 2015 |
chukel: Trouble Code: P0746 A/T Pressure Control Solenoid 'A' Circuit Malfunction Possible Causes: *Low transmission fluid level *Dirty transmission fluid *Faulty line pressure solenoid valve *Line pressure solenoid valve harness is open or shorted *Line pressure solenoid valve circuit poor electrical connection *Line pressure control system is damaged or it has failed *Output speed sensor (secondary speed sensor) has failed *Input speed sensor (primary speed sensor) has failed *TCM has failed Your gearbox might have gone to heaven. What did you do? Did you repair, alter or sevice the gearbox? If yes, what ATF did you use? Did kazeem do something to your car? |

Re: Club-Lexus by Nobody: 1:50pm On Feb 24, 2015 |
maballack: Built like a tank. You can go to negreb desert, mohave desert, sahara desert, swamp forest and mangroove forest with it and, climb zuma rocks, and Aso rocks yet, come home, wash it, and go for a romantic candle lit dinner with madam and she wont know you went haywire cos the truck compliments your purple labelled bowtie. The V8 is 280bhp i think due to the addition of VVT-i in this year model. Previous year model were 230bhp. But its got good torque, and decent acceleration of 8.1 secs for a heavy body on frame truck. If you love offroading, go thru these spec data: Water Fording depth 700mm Max (whearas a GL and a G class has 600mm Max fording depth, i watched a youtube Video of a 2014 model Toyota Landcruiser in which the driver claimed it was stock, yet it will do 100mm ford depth 4WD system: AWD with selectable modes Angle of: (degrees) Approach 30-31 Departure 25-29 Minimum ground clearance 210mm Its got KDSS/Airs which is basically an Air Suspension which can lower/kneel the rear to act like a camel for easy loading and offloading of cargos, and easy entry/exit of occupants. And also vary the height of the vehicle at certain speed it also modulates the pressures of the struts to minimize body rolls when going round corners CONs: Airs suspensions are expensive to fix when they go bad, people replace theirs with spring coilovers, V8 mighty fuel guzzler. Rev am, 10litre disappear. Its not in anyway pleasant to drive if you're a hardcore driver. You end up flippin it due to its CofG. Complicated electronic systems. Pls anyone with ideas on how to fix my factory cd player in my lexus rx330? Just left my little son for just a minute to open my gate and on getting back in the car he had a disc from the player in hand. On close observation i realise the remainig cd inside can not eject. I reinserted the one my boy removed it accepted it but displayed error 4 and packed up refusing to play or change disc or load or eject. I then dismantled the player and removed the two stuck cd's. Now it shows that all six loader are full but there are no cd in them. All other function still work just the cd player so any ideas were it can be fixed? |
Re: Club-Lexus by Nobody: 8:57am On Feb 25, 2015 |
kakameks: I can't say I find it funny keeping a child in a car unattended to especially in the front seat even if its for a second. A lot of things could go awfully wrong. Open your bonnet, open the fusebox, remove a radio fuse and wait 20minutes then reinstall the fuse back. It will reset the audio system. Try pressing the eject button to eject all CDs before removing fuse. However, if you can't eject them, proceed to fuse removal wait reinstall process after which you can try to remove the CDs. 2 Likes |
